## Summary

Gateshead Borough Council procured PlanX Editor, an industry-specific software package for its planning services. PlanX is an open-source content management platform that enables council teams to write, share and operate digital planning services designed to be efficient and user-friendly. The platform helps people establish whether they need planning permission and supports the submission of planning applications into back-office systems. The requirement is therefore focused on specialist planning technology, software configuration and operation rather than general IT supply. The buying organisation is Gateshead Borough Council, and the service supports its planning functions in Gateshead. Businesses relevant to this requirement are likely to provide digital planning platforms, planning-service software or associated implementation and integration expertise.

The procurement is complete and was awarded through a direct award using G-Cloud 14. It used a limited procedure without prior publication of a call for competition, on the stated basis that only one supplier could provide the required service for technical reasons. Price was the stated award criterion. Open Systems Lab was selected as the supplier. The contract value is £60,000. The contract was signed on 13 August 2026. The procurement record states that one tender was received, although the process was a direct award to a single supplier. The requirement was arranged as one lot, with a 12-month extension option. The award is active, while the associated lot is recorded as cancelled.

## Notice

PlanX is a content management platform for planning services. It will enable the Council planning services to write, share and operate digital planning services that are efficient and user friendly. It is an open-source tool with the aim of allowing people to find out if they need planning permission. It will also enable submission of planning applications from this tool into back-office systems.
